Casinos boost tourism in Cambodia

While most of Cambodia’s casinos have been located in the border areas of Thailand and Vietnam to cater to residents of those countries, renovations and new facility development have taken place in the tourist areas of Phnom Penh and Sihanoukville.

The main casino in Phnom Penh, the Naga World Casino and Hotel, has come ashore from its previous location as a floating place on the Bassau River. The Naga World is now a 508-room 5-star hotel with a casino containing 176 gaming tables and 211 gaming machines. The table games offered are Blackjack, Caribbean Stud, Pai-Gow tokens, Roulette and Tai-Sai.

A 30 minute drive from Phnom Penh International Airport, the Casino is well placed to cater to players from the traditional markets of China, Malaysia and Singapore.

A recent addition to the Phnom Penh landscape is the state-of-the-art Golden Tower Slot Club on Nehru Boulevard. In addition to gaming machines, the club offers roulette, baccarat, and sports betting. Other recently opened arcade machine clubs include Tin Tin Slot Club, Comfort Slot Club, Macau Club, Koreana Club, Pacific Club, and Elysees Club.

A 2-hour drive north of Phnom Penh is Kampong Thom, on the banks of the Stung Sen River. Here The 108-room Grand Casino and Resort at Chrey Thom Village offers 55 gaming machines and 48 table games including Blackjack, Baccarat, Roulette and Tai Sai.

South of the capital city, the seaside resort town of Sihanoukville has a growing casino industry with new development projects underway and renovation of existing casino facilities. At the other end of town, in Victory Beach, the Holiday Palace Resort and Casino offers 40 gaming machines and tables for blackjack, roulette, poker and baccarat, as well as live sports betting. At the top of Victory Hill, the New Peak Hotel and Casino, in addition to its gaming facilities, offers excellent views of the city and the Gulf of Thailand. Sihanoukville’s casinos are a rewarding complement to the area’s main tourist attractions along the beaches and offshore islands.

Because Thailand has no legal casinos, Bangkok residents who make the four-hour drives to the border casinos at Poi pet have ensured that this is one of the largest gambling areas in Asia.

There are eight casinos in Poi pet, the largest being the Holiday Palace Resort and Casino. Players here can choose from 300 gaming machines and 70 table games, including Blackjack, Baccarat, Pai-Gow, Tai Sai, and Poker. The Grand Diamond Casino is also a large facility with 220 gaming machines and 95 live gaming tables. 68 of these tables are assigned to the popular Baccarat games. Other casinos in the area are Golden Crown Resort, Ho Wah Genting Poi pet Casino, Poi pet Casino Resort, Princess Hotel and Casino, Star Vegas International Resort, and Tropicana Resort and Casino. Each site has between 104 and 166 gaming machines, as well as table games.

Another entry point to Cambodia from the easternmost point of Thailand is Koh Kong. There, on a quiet beach on the border of Baan Had Lek, is the Koh Kong International Resort.

The game room here has 100 slot machines and four table games.

150 kilometers southeast of Phnom Penh is Bavet, located at the Moc Bai border point with Vietnam. Since Vietnam’s casinos are only open to foreigners, Ho Chi Minh City residents travel the 80 kilometers to relax and gamble at Bavet’s casinos. There are seven casinos in the Bavet area. These include the Full House Hotel and Casino with 40 tables, 30 gaming machines and 40 electronic Baccarat tables, the Macau Casino and Hotel with 35 gaming machines and 25 tables, the 172 room New World Casino-Hotel offering 35 tables to play Baccarat, Roulette, Blackjack, 7 card poker and Tai Sai. The other casinos in the area are the Las Vegas Sun Hotel and Casino, Bavet Mac Bai Casino, Kings Crown Casino and Hotel, and Sun City Casino and Hotel.
